DISCK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

524 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Discovery, Inc. Series C Common Stock (DISCK)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$9.02B — up 21% from $7.42B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 76 funds opened new DISCK positions and 33 closed out — a net gain of 43 holders — while 143 added to existing stakes and 198 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Truist Financial, adding an estimated $74.7M. The largest seller was Hotchkis & Wiley Capital Management, cutting an estimated $99.7M.
